Cropped Trousers Are Out, and Puddle Pants Are In—8 Celeb Looks That Prove It

Five years ago, if someone told me that cropped trousers would be passé in just a few years, I don’t know that I would have believed it. At 5’4″, I’m used to spending a good amount of time and money at the tailor or shopping for trousers with an inseam of 28 inches or fewer. But now it’s 2022, and it’s all about extra-long puddle pants. Celebrities have been solidifying the importance of this trend more and more every day.

Puddle pants are pretty much exactly how they sound: ultra-long trousers (or jeans) that pool around the ankles, dragging on the floor. Trousers dragging on the floor isn’t really music to my ears, but a trend is a trend, and you can always wear heels to minimize the dragging. But some celebs, such as Zoë Kravitz, are embracing the puddle and even wearing flats with it. Others, such as Kate Middleton and Rihanna, are wearing them with their highest heels. Whatever your shoe preference, puddle pants are shaping up to be one of the biggest trouser trends of 2022. Scroll on to see which stylish celebs are wearing, and shop my favourite puddly pairs.
